The rinses don’t look good but that’s because they’re so intensive they beat the foam out of the items, the end result is very good. The low water use during the wash is the PowerWash 2.0 technique and really works while dramatically reducing energy consumption. If you’re not a fan, this can be turned off completely in settings or can be deactivated when needed on a per cycle basis by selecting some options such as cap dispensing, the machine then reverts back to a “normal” style wash. Mieles are VERY flexible for any cycle you may need. You have this QuickPowerWash of 49min, capdosing can be selected to revert it back to a normal wash. Deselecting the quick option gives you a QuickPowerWash of 1hr 15 which uses normal washing by default, it also does 2 rinses with interims spins between the wash and rinses, with the jet also being used in both, it also spends a few mins at 1600. Then on each cycle you can select ‘singlewash’ which will drop the time to either 49,39 or 29min which are all again quick progs. They carry out the normal wash just in a shorter time, defaulting to the pw 2.0 tech, this can be deactivated again using the cap option, the machine then uses a lower water level but more than the 2.0 version. Cotton quick is 1hr 14, upto 50, which overheats to near 60, above this is 1hr 59. Automatic plus quick is 1hr 32 etc. so regular 60 quick would be 1hr 59 but QuickPowerWash can do it in 1hr 15, if I do use the 1hr 59 cycle I select intensive as it only adds 5min more. Water+ I have set to 4cm extra water, you can see this in the Miele wash race I did for cotton 60 😁. Hope this helps, anything else just ask. Oh and of course you have the usual express 20 and 30 but I’ve heard these only do 1 rinse, I haven’t used them myself yet, only this and the singlewashes

Not really, I thought this until I had a w1 myself. The machine drains itself as it must ensure there is an exact amount covering the heater, it doesn’t rely on the pressure sensor as it has a flow meter. Once it’s properly saturated everything, it leaves so little water available that basically nothing is drained out and the drain pump just chugs before filling to heat
